1. An improved hydraulic downhole oil recovery system, comprising:

  • an above ground surface unit, further comprising a fluid transfer means for transferring a fluid through one or more fluid-transfer tubes, a pressure measuring means for measuring pressure on said fluid-transfer tubes a fluid-transfer tube receiving means;

    said fluid-transfer tubes, wherein said tubes mate with said above ground surface unit at a first end and mate with a submersible downhole unit at a second end;

    said submersible downhole unit, further comprising an inner removable shell, where said inner removable shell houses a plurality of fluid transfer tubes, a fluid-transfer tube receiving means, said fluid-transfer tube receiving means being reversibly mated with said fluid-transfer tube second end, and said fluid-transfer tube receiving means being located on either side of a power piston, said power piston, where said power piston is actuated between a first position and a second position by differential pressure exerted on either side of said power piston, a connecting rod extending between said power piston and a production piston, where said connecting rod holds said power piston and said production piston in a fixed position with respect to one another, a production piston, where said production piston is actuated between a first position and a second position by corresponding actuation of said power piston and connection rod, a plurality of valves allowing for one-way flow of a production fluid as said production fluid cycles through said inner removable housing.
